付旭程
(河北省衡水市棗強縣中學,衡水 053100)
機器人是一種機電一體化產(chǎn)品,其本質(zhì)上是在計算機控制下可編程的自動機器,根據(jù)所處的環(huán)境和作業(yè)需要,它具有至少一項或多項擬人功能,例如搬運機器人模擬人類手臂來搬運貨物。另外還可能在不同程度地具有某些環(huán)境感知能力如視覺、力覺、觸覺、接近覺等,以及語言功能乃至邏輯思維、判斷決策功能等,從而使它能在要求的環(huán)境中代替人進行作業(yè)。
機器人必須包含以下能力:動作機構(gòu)具有類似于人或其他生物體某些器官(肢體、感官等)的功能;具有通用性,工作種類多樣,動作程序靈活易變;具有不同程度的智能性,如記憶、感知、推理、決策、學習等;具有獨立性,完整的機器人系統(tǒng)在工作中可不依賴于人的干預。這決定了機器人不同于其他任何機械的本質(zhì)。從結(jié)構(gòu)上分析,機器人基本是由機械主體、伺服驅(qū)動系統(tǒng)、控制系統(tǒng)、傳感系統(tǒng)和交互系統(tǒng)這五大部分所組成的,復雜的特種機器人可能會加上一些其他的輔助系統(tǒng),而智能機器人則會在此基礎上加上智能系統(tǒng)和學習系統(tǒng)等,構(gòu)成為一個更加智能的機器個體。
圖1 機器人系統(tǒng)結(jié)構(gòu)圖
智能機器人區(qū)別與普通機器人主要依靠三個要素:一是感覺要素,用來認識周圍環(huán)境狀態(tài)。感覺要素包括能感知視覺、接近、距離的非接觸型傳感器和能感知力、壓覺、觸覺的接觸型傳感器。二是運動要素,對外界做出反應性動作。對運動要素來說,智能機器人需要有一個無軌道型移動機構(gòu),以適應者如平地、臺階、墻壁、樓梯、坡道等不同的地理環(huán)境。它們的功能可以借助輪胎、履帶、支腳、吸盤、氣墊等移動機構(gòu)來完成。三是思考要素,根據(jù)感覺要素所得到的信息,思考采用什么樣的動作。智能機器人的思考要素是三個要素中的關鍵,也是智能機器人區(qū)別于其他所有機器人的最主要要素,其包括判斷、歸納、分析、理解、學習等方面的智力活動,實際上是利用機器模擬人的智力活動,而計算機和人工智能技術則是完成這個處理過程的主要手段。
智能機器人根據(jù)智能程度的不同又可分為三種,其智能程度依次增加:一是傳感型機器人:具有利用所獲得的傳感信息進行傳感信息處理及實現(xiàn)控制與操作的能力。二是交互型機器人:機器人通過計算機系統(tǒng)與操作員或程序員進行人機對話,實現(xiàn)對機器人的控制與操作。三是自主型機器人:在設計制作之后,機器人無需人的干預,能夠在各種環(huán)境下自動完成各項擬人任務。
智能機器人由于其高度的智能化,越來越多地代替人類進行各種工作,例如掃地機器人、服務機器人、醫(yī)療機器人、軍事機器人等。而支撐其發(fā)展的除了諸如運動控制、信息處理、伺服驅(qū)動等傳統(tǒng)機器人技術外,還有著其獨有的特殊技術。
(1)目標識別。智能機器人利用自身傳感器捕捉目標物體不同的特征信息,實現(xiàn)對目標的識別。這類傳感器一般包括視覺傳感器、測距傳感器、聽覺傳感器、觸覺傳感器等不同類型傳感器,識別特征包括大小、方向、顏色、距離、材質(zhì)、形狀等。隨著科學技術的發(fā)展,單一傳感器已經(jīng)不能滿足智能機器人的目標識別,多傳感器的協(xié)同和融合成為當前的研究重點和熱點。
(2)目標定位與路徑規(guī)劃。智能機器人的必備特性就是可以自由地移動,而自主導航的關鍵環(huán)節(jié)就是目標的定位過程,而機器人導航的首要任務則是要確定自身在環(huán)境中的位姿。在機器人的自主導航過程中,需要解決3個問題:機器人的定位問題;機器人的目標識別與跟蹤問題;路徑規(guī)劃與避障問題。機器人的定位問題也可以轉(zhuǎn)化為解優(yōu)化問題,目前解優(yōu)化問題的解決方法有神經(jīng)網(wǎng)絡訓練法、梯度下降法、遺傳算法等。路徑規(guī)劃的任務就是在有障礙物的環(huán)境里,按照路徑最短、能量消耗最少或者用時最少等評價標準,尋找一條最優(yōu)路徑要求機器人在行走過程中沒有碰撞。現(xiàn)在智能機器人路徑規(guī)劃的方法有圖搜索法、自由空間法、勢場法、柵格法等。日常生活中的掃地機器人則是路徑規(guī)劃中的范例,其基本方法為隨機覆蓋法和路徑預先規(guī)劃法,前者主要是通過隨機碰撞式的導航,類似于彈球一樣,在做無規(guī)則的反射運動;而后者則是依靠智能化方法,規(guī)劃好自身路徑,工作效率遠高于第一種。
圖2 掃地機器人的路徑預先規(guī)劃
(3)多機器人智能交互。在復雜的作業(yè)環(huán)境中,往往需要多機器人協(xié)調(diào)工作,為了達到提高完成任務的效率,機器人共享對方的環(huán)境信息、交換信息,與此同時通過指令任務分配,從而協(xié)調(diào)不同機器人之間的動作路徑,使整個機器人系統(tǒng)能夠正常、高效運行。利用多個機器人協(xié)同工作比單個機器人獨自工作具有明顯的優(yōu)勢,不但縮短了完成任務的時間,也可以克服多個傳感器之間的信息不確定性,而且也使得不會因為某一個機器人的故障而喪失整體系統(tǒng)的功能。在機器人智能交互中應用最多的技術就是多傳感器融合技術,簡單來說,其將機器人上的各個傳感器所獲取的信息綜合分析處理,再統(tǒng)一進行調(diào)配,從而得到協(xié)調(diào)指揮各個機器人的解決方案。
此外,智能機器人還通過加入感知、認知和行為控制技術,能夠更加貼近智能思維,賦予其自我決策能力,大大提高了其在復雜環(huán)境下的適應性、抗干擾性。
機器人的智能化從無到有、從低級到高級,并隨著科學技術的進步而不斷深入發(fā)展。隨著計算機技術、網(wǎng)絡技術、人工智能、新材料和傳感器技術的發(fā)展,機器人網(wǎng)絡化、微型化、高智能化的發(fā)展趨勢已是未來重要的發(fā)展趨勢。
(1)網(wǎng)絡機器人。利用網(wǎng)絡和通信技術可以對機器人進行遠程控制和操作,代替人在遙遠的地方工作,現(xiàn)在這種技術已經(jīng)有所應用。例如,利用網(wǎng)絡機器人,外科專家可以在異地為病人實施疑難手術。2001年,身處美國紐約的外科醫(yī)生馬雷斯科成功地利用機器人為躺在法國的一位女患者做了膽摘除手術,這是網(wǎng)絡機器人成功應用的里程碑。在國內(nèi),北京航空航天大學、清華大學和海軍總醫(yī)院共同開發(fā)的遙控操作遠程醫(yī)用機器人系統(tǒng)可以在異地為病人實施開顱手術。美國一家網(wǎng)絡科技公司研制了一個金屬骷髏機器人玩具,其中網(wǎng)絡也扮演了巨大的作用。用戶通過串行口將骷髏機器人連接到自己的計算機上,就能通過互聯(lián)網(wǎng)控制骷髏機器人。不僅如此,機器人眼中隱藏著小型相機,相機能將周圍的影像傳送到控制者的計算機中,能夠讓控制者實時知曉機器人所處環(huán)境。電影《阿凡達》中人類在未來通過人腦來遠程指揮機器人作戰(zhàn),這在未來信息技術足夠發(fā)達的基礎上是完全可以實現(xiàn)的。綜上可知,網(wǎng)絡機器人在遠程醫(yī)療、戰(zhàn)地救護、娛樂等領域有廣闊的應用前景。
(2)微型化機器人。微型機器人的工作原理和普通機器人類似,但是由于其部件都十分微小,零件的尺寸可以達到毫米甚至微米級,機器人的尺寸大大縮小,類似于自然界中的蜜蜂等昆蟲的體積。日本東京工業(yè)大學的一名教授對微型和超微型機構(gòu)尺寸作了一個基本的定義:1~100mm機構(gòu)尺寸為小型機構(gòu),0.01~1mm為微型機構(gòu),10μm以下為超微型機構(gòu)。微型機器人的發(fā)展依賴于微加工工藝、微傳感器、微驅(qū)動器和微結(jié)構(gòu)的發(fā)展。工業(yè)上現(xiàn)已研制出直徑為20μm、長150μm的鉸鏈連桿以及200μm*200μm的滑塊結(jié)構(gòu)和型齒輪、曲柄、彈簧等。美國貝爾實驗室已開發(fā)出一種直徑為400μm的齒輪。這些基礎材料的進步也為未來微型機器人的發(fā)展打下了堅實的基礎,設想以后微型機器人可以到人類無法到的管道內(nèi)進行檢修,甚至可以進入到人體血管內(nèi)對血栓進行清理,這對于以后醫(yī)療領域?qū)砀锩缘母淖儭?/p>
(3)高智能機器人。當計算機出現(xiàn)后,人類開始真正有了一個可以模擬人類思維的工具,人工智能的目的就是讓計算機這臺機器能夠像人一樣思考。IBM公司 深藍 電腦擊敗了人類的世界國際象棋大師,AlphaGo擊敗了世界圍棋大師李世石,這些都說明了未來機器人擁有超過人類智力的能力。未來人工智能將越來越多地進入到機器人領域,使高智能機器人能夠在環(huán)境中學習、思考、決策,從而完全自主地完成各種任務,甚至機器人能夠和人類自由溝通,成為人類的朋友。通過加入擬人化的外形后,機器人將成為真假難辨的 活人。
此外,機器人還將朝著語言交流化、動作協(xié)調(diào)化、外形美觀化的方向發(fā)展,越來越趨近于完美。智能機器人在社會的各行各業(yè)中都有著巨大的需求,隨著人口紅利的消失,智能機器人將更多地代替人進行各種各樣的工作,人類的雙手得以最大程度的解放。但是,在社會道德層面上,智能機器人是否會擁有人類無法控制的智慧和自我意識,從而對人類社會構(gòu)成威脅,這也是當今智能機器人發(fā)展的一個重要話題。在未來的研究和發(fā)展中,必須權衡機器人各方面的能力,充分發(fā)揮其功能性,使其更好地服務于人類社會。
[1] 王茂森,戴勁松,祁艷飛.智能機器人技術[M].北京:國防工業(yè)出版社,2015.
[2] 樸松昊,鐘秋波等.智能機器人[M].哈爾濱:哈爾濱工業(yè)大學,2012:1-3.
[3] 巧健.智能控制ü超越世紀的目標[J].中國工程科學,1999,(1):1-5.
[4] 蔡自興.智能控制及移動機器人研究進展[J].中南大學學報(自然科學版),2005,(5):7-12.